AkashKamble - PeerSpot reviewer
Sr MacOS specialist engineer at Cyber24
Enables management of multiple operating systems with a single license
The best feature is that it's a Microsoft product, so if anything goes wrong, we get quick support for anything required. Remote system functionality allows us to sit anywhere and take control of any device via remote management. We can enhance security for clients' laptops with built-in Microsoft Defender, which is available with the Microsoft Intune license. We use it for reporting purposes through endpoint analytics. When pushing scripting, there are two types available: remediation script and reservation script. Through endpoint analytics, you can push defender policies to clients. It helps with reporting, inventory updates, and monitoring tenant status health.

Mohd Javed Khan - PeerSpot reviewer
Lead Senior Consultant at Truglobal
Has supported centralized management of all Apple devices while ensuring high security and compliance
I have not encountered many areas for improvement, but there are feature requests submitted to Jamf Pro for reporting purposes that they are working on. Jamf Pro continues to increase its capabilities. One improvement I would recommend is integrating Jamf Setup Manager as an inbuilt feature. Currently, it is a separate tool that needs to be installed and integrated with Jamf Pro. Having zero-touch capability as an inbuilt feature would eliminate the need to work with scripts and configurations. The pricing of Jamf Pro is relatively high. Jamf Pro does not have a fixed price for all organizations. Based on my experience, they offer discounts inconsistently. Due to the high pricing, many organizations are moving to InTune and Workspace ONE. There are many other tools in the market for Mac OS device management, such as ScaleFusion, Addigy, and Kandji. Small organizations are moving to these alternatives, and larger organizations with fewer security concerns are moving to InTune. Despite being expensive, I still rate Jamf Pro highly because of its security features and comprehensive management capabilities for Mac OS devices.
